Your earnings potential from this general business degree at UTSA is significantly shaped by the San Antonio job market. The city's economy, driven by sectors like military, healthcare, tourism, and local corporate headquarters, often provides steady, foundational business roles rather than the high-paying entry-level positions found in major finance or tech hubs. A general business degree offers broad versatility, which can be a strength, but it might mean you're not immediately slotted into highly specialized and lucrative roles. The impressive career paths listed are often achieved through years of experience and strategic networking. If higher earning potential is a priority, consider specializing within your degree, aggressively pursuing internships with major regional employers like USAA or Valero, or exploring opportunities in higher-wage markets outside San Antonio after graduation.
